An effective approach to numerical soliton solutions for the Schrodinger equation via modified cubic B-spline differential quadrature method

Bashan, Ali | Yagmurlu, Nuri Murat | Ucar, Yusuf | Esen, Alaattin

Makale | 2017 | CHAOS SOLITONS & FRACTALS100 , pp.45 - 56

In this study, an effective differential quadrature method (DQM) which is based on modified cubic B-spline (MCB) has been implemented to obtain the numerical solutions for the nonlinear Schrodinger (NLS) equation. After separating the Schrodinger equation into coupled real value differential equations,we have discretized using DQM and then obtained ordinary differential equation systems. For time integration, low storage strong stability-preserving Runge-Kutta method has been used. Numerical solutions of five different test problems have been obtained. The efficiency and accuracy of the method have been measured by calculating error . . . norms L2 and Linfinity and two lowest invariants I1 and I2. Also relative changes of invariants are given. The newly obtained numerical results have been compared with the published numerical results and a comparison has shown that the MCB-DQM is an effective numerical scheme to solve the nonlinear Schrodinger equation. New cockles (Bivalvia: Cardiidae: Lymnocardiinae) from Late Pleistocene Lake Karapinar (Turkey): Discovery of a Pontocaspian refuge?

Buyukmeric, Yesim | Wesselingh, Frank P.

Makale | 2018 | QUATERNARY INTERNATIONAL465 , pp.37 - 45

Three species of lymnocardiine cockles (Bivalvia: Cardiidae) from Late Pleistocene deposits near Karapinar (Konya Basin, Anatolia, South Turkey) are reported. Two of the three species are described as new (Monodacna pseudocolorata and Adacna yaninae). A third species (Hypanis ?plicatum) is represented by two incomplete valves. Radiocarbon ages of circa 35-43 kA were obtained for the fauna. The lack of lymnocardiine cockles in Pleistocene Anatolian inland lake deposits raises the possibility that the new record represents a short lived occurrence. We raise the possibility that the Karapinar Basin cockles may have been introduced from . . . the Black Sea region through avian dispersal, although we cannot rule out their cryptic existence in the region during the Pleistocene. The apparent absence of Monodacna colorata group of cockles in the Black Sea Basin during the last glacial raises the possibility that the Karapinar region may have served as a true refugium rather than just a sink for Pontocaspian biota. The first examples of di- and cis triaryl-3a,4,5,6-tetrahydroimidazo[1,5-b]isoxazoles and their ring-opening reactions

Coskun, N | Tat, FT | Guven, OO | Ulku, D | Arici, C

Makale | 2000 | TETRAHEDRON LETTERS41 ( 28 ) , pp.5407 - 5409

The Delta(3)-imidazoline 3-oxides 1 undergo diastereoselective cycloaddition with dimethyl acetylenedicarboxylate 2 to give 3a,4,5,6-tetrahydroimidazo[1,5-b]isoxazoles 3. Thermal and base induced ring-opening reactions of compounds 3 were demonstrated. (C) 2000 Elsevier Science Ltd. All rights reserved.

H-2, He and Ar sorption on arc-produced cathode deposit consisting of multiwalled carbon nanotubes - graphitic and diamond-like carbon

Kopac, Turkan | Karaaslan, Tayibe

Makale | 2007 | INTERNATIONAL JOURNAL OF HYDROGEN ENERGY32 ( 16 ) , pp.3990 - 3997

H-2, He and Ar sorption characteristics in a mixture of multiwalled carbon nanotubes (MWCNT), graphite and diamond-like carbon produced as a cathode deposit during the Kratscmer Hoffman arc process were investigated. A dynamic technique was used to determine the adsorption equilibrium parameters in a temperature range of 30-200 degrees C. Adsorption equilibrium constants were evaluated using the moment analysis of the chromatographic peaks. At 30 degrees C, the adsorption equilibrium constant of H-2 on the MWCNT cathode deposit was found to be 8.91 x 10(-4) m(3) kg(-1), whereas it has value of 5.65 x 10(-4) at 200 degrees C. Heats o . . .f adsorption of H-2, He and Ar on the MWCNT cathode deposit were determined as -2.89, -2.94 and -3.01 kJ mol(-1), respectively. The values of heat of adsorption obtained indicated weaker interactions of gases, implying physical adsorption of H-2, He and Ar on the MWCNT cathode deposit used. Investigation of the production of Ga-68 using pre-equilibrium models

Baldik, Ridvan | Dombayci, Ayten

Makale | 2016 | APPLIED RADIATION AND ISOTOPES113 , pp.10 - 17

In this study, some nuclear reactions for the production of Ga-68 radioisotope are investigated using pre-equilibrium nuclear reaction models. For this aim, by the pre-equilibrium reaction mechanisms, the excitation functions and emission spectra of some nuclear reactions for the production of Ga-68 radioisotope are calculated. These calculations are performed in the ALICE/ASH and the TALYS 1.6 codes. The obtained results have been discussed and compared with the available experimental results. (C) 2016 Elsevier Ltd. Calculation of productions of medical Pb-201, Au-198, Re-186, Ag-111, (103)pd, Y-90, Sr-89, Kr-77, Cu-77, Cu-67, Cu-64, Sc-47 and P-32 nuclei used in cancer therapy via phenomenological and microscopic level density models

Artun, Ozan

Makale | 2019 | APPLIED RADIATION AND ISOTOPES144 , pp.64 - 79

In the present study, we have widely investigated the production of nuclei used in cancer therapy for both phenomenological and microscopic level density models via TALYS and EMPIRE codes. To estimate the production of the radioisotope, we calculated the cross-section curves of the reaction and the integral yield curves for nine level density models using the cross-sections and the mass-stopping powers acquired from X-PMSP program in the particle beam current of 1 mu A and irradiation time 1 h. To discuss the obtained results on the basis of the cross-sections and the integral yields curves, the results were compared with the experi . . .mental data and the recommended data in the literature Daha fazlası Daha az

The protective effect of nebivolol on ischemia/reperfusion injury in rabbit spinal cord

Ilhan, A | Yilmaz, HR | Armutcu, F | Gurel, A | Akyol, O

Gözden Geçirme | 2004 | PROGRESS IN NEURO-PSYCHOPHARMACOLOGY & BIOLOGICAL PSYCHIATRY28 ( 7 ) , pp.1153 - 1160

The aim of this experimental study was to investigate whether nebivolol has protective effects against neuronal damage induced by spinal cord ischemia/reperfusion (I/R). Twenty-one rabbits were divided into three groups: group I (control, no I/R), group II (only I/R) and group III (I/R+nebivolol). Spinal cord ischemia was induced by clamping the aorta both below the left renal artery and above the aortic bifurcation. Seventy-two hours postoperatively, the motor function of the lower limbs was evaluated in each animal. The animals were sacrificed at 72 h, and histopathological and biochemical analyses were carried out in the lumbar s . . .pinal cords. The motor deficit scores in nebivolol group were different from I/R group at 72 h (3.25 0.70 vs. 1.75 +/- 1.28, p=0.01). I/R produced a significant increase in the superoxide dismutase (SOD), xanthine oxidase (XO), adenosine deaminase (ADA) and myeloperoxidase (MPO) activities in spinal cord tissue when compared with control group. Nebivolol treatment prevented the increase of all those enzymes activities produced by I/R. A significant decrease in spinal cord glutathione peroxidase (GSH-Px) level was seen in I/R group and nebivolol treatment prevented the decrement in the spinal cord tissue GSH-Px contents. On the other hand, I/R produced a significant increase in the spinal cord tissue malondialdehyde (MDA) and nitric oxide (NO) contents, this was prevented by nebivolol treatment. In conclusion, this study demonstrates a considerable neuroprotective effect of nebivolol on neurological, biochemical and histopathological status during periods of spinal cord I/R in rabbits.
